<div>Engineers from Dartmouth’s Thayer School of Engineering have created a radical new imaging technology called “Quanta Image Sensor” (QIS) that may revolutionize a wide variety of imaging applications that require high quality at low light. These include security, photography, cinematography, and medical and life sciences research. Low-light photography (at night with only moonlight, for example) [...]</div>
